<p>In the world this week: a glimmer of hope for peace in Ukraine after marathon talks in Minsk, Nigerian islamist militants Boko Haram launch their first deadly attack on neighbouring Chad, HSBC is stung by a report that shows the bank helped a host of wealthy clients dodge tax, and ex-IMF boss Dominique Strauss-Khan takes the stand accused of 'aggravated pimping'. Is the former presidential hopeful merely a libertine, or a criminal guilty of procuring prostitutes for his notorious sex parties?</p><br />Produced by Cecile Khindria and Haxie Meyers-Belkin<br /><br />Visit our website:<br />http://www.france24.com<br /><br />Like us on Facebook:<br />https://www.facebook.com/FRANCE24.English<br /><br />Follow us on Twitter:<br />https://twitter.com/France24_en
